The Cummins ISX is a high-power, high-torque engine that demands precision assembly. The rear structure is not just another cover – it is a structural member that aligns the camshaft, crankshaft, and transmission input shaft.

The Cummins ISX engine is a workhorse of the heavy-duty trucking industry. Known for its power and reliability, it is the heart of countless Class 8 trucks crisscrossing the country. However, like all highly stressed machinery, it requires meticulous maintenance and repair procedures. One of the most critical—and potentially confusing—aspects of rebuilding or repairing an ISX engine involves the rear structure.
